@Basert:
my only idea at the moment: the installscript don't has rights to write to /path/to/viewer/install/pw.xml, so try to create the pw.xml and give it 777 access rights.
@sTimulated:
just delete all text out of the install/pw.xml then you can set a new password via the installscript.

v0.9 available
We just released version 0.9 of the Webviewer.
You can download it here and in a few hours hopefully on addons.teamspeak.com too.
If you found any bugs or failures, please report them here
This is the changelog for the new version:
Thanks to sTimulated for Beta-Testing!Code:v 0.9 ! Added GNU gettext for i18n/ l10n instead of xml config files for easy translation in other languages ! CSS and HTML Code enhancements for optimal display ! Fixed bug in viewer if you use the standard-group-icons and automatic download is enabled, the icons weren't shown (Thanks to sTimulated (http://forum.teamspeak.com)) + Danish translation (thanks to Naith (http://pl4yground.dk/)) + Russian translation (thanks to crysea (http://vk.com/grustniy)) + French translation (thanks to -AS- Draketornado (http://www.altesaecke.eu)) - Support of *.txt and *.conf configfiles - unnecessary images - module information tooltips ~ Installscript shows now an error if some neccessary functions are not available on the webspace ~ Module: serverinfo: added option in the config which defines which numberformat should be used for traffic (MiB, GiB, ...) ~ handling of styles: images are now embedded via css and not via <img>. Should fix display issues. ~ Added warning in installscript if some blanks weren't filled out ~ Swapped arrows that they are like in the ts client now ~ changed channelicon ~ deleted icon in legend if a group has no servericon ~ Different style improvements in modules ~ Warnings if password file cannot be written and if cache directory cannot be created ~ Added warning to installscript if password hasn't could be safed * Fixed bug in installscript that the module-edit-popup wasn't shown correctly in internetexplorer (Thanks to sTimulated (http://forum.teamspeak.com)) * Fixed bug in css file that the icons weren't shown at the right position * Fixed bug in installscript that modules couldn't be loaded if you save the config and didn't change any modules * Fixed bug that flags weren't shown in the infoDialog * stats module shows no longer negative clients online * Display but of the about module if first channel in the tree is moderated
